ObjectivesIdentify trends and approaches to reduce health disparities across populations.

• Identify two curricular strategies to enhance students’ knowledge of social injustice.

• Explain two lessons students learned about the social determinants of health.

• Explain one or more challenges and strategies for organizing a short-term study abroad course designed to teach students about the social determinants of health.
